Choose by installation format first
Floor-standing projects may prefer a caster enclosure because it improves movement and access during positioning. Rack-based projects may prefer a 6U kit when the site already has a 19-inch cabinet, planned airflow, service clearance, and front cable routing.
Both choices require confirmation of cell fit, communication protocol, breaker and cable layout, and the exact included hardware package.
Confirm the electrical and communication boundary
A LiFePO4 kit can look mechanically correct but still fail project expectations if the BMS, inverter, and commissioning settings are not aligned.
- Confirm inverter brand, model, firmware, CAN or RS485 profile, baud rate, and pinout.
- Confirm required BMS and LCD package or enclosure-only supply.
- Confirm cell model, nominal capacity, dimensions, terminal position, and busbar layout.
- Confirm country-specific delivery, documentation, warranty, and after-sales support expectations.
